Clothing Event for Retsil - A BIG thank you to Jan's family who donated most of the clothing for this event. The ladies loved the many choices they had this time. Julie, Sally, Juanita, Mary and Kathy had a great time interacting with the residents who visited the 2nd Ladies Shopping Event at Retsil on July 14th. We saw former shoppers and met new ones. Even more men came to visit and "shop" and asked if we had things for them, so we are going to talk in Sept. about doing a joint event for both the ladies and the men sometime late fall. After the event we all enjoyed a nice and relaxing lunch at Everybody's Cookhouse. Thanks to those who helped by gathering, sorting and supporting this worthwhile project. Thanks to Brandi at Retsil for her help and support. PS We even got popcorn brought to us by one of the workers. Clothing not selected was distributed around the community to help others in need. GFWC - An international women’s organization dedicated to community service by enhancing the lives of others through volunteer service. Together We are Living the Volunteer Spirit. The General Federation of Women’s Clubs (GFWC) is proudly represented in thousands of communities by dedicated volunteers working to better the lives of their neighbors, making towns safer and more beautiful and extending the hand of support and friendship to individuals near and far. We are mothers and daughters, business and community leaders, and women of diverse interests, talents, and backgrounds – all united by a dedication to community service through volunteer service.
